NEW COMMERCIAL SPACES OPEN AT JORGE CHÁVEZ AIRPORT’S NEW TERMINAL
Morpho Travel Experience expanded its commercial offering at Jorge Chávez International Airport in 2025 with the opening of new retail spaces that strengthen the airport’s identity driven and experience focused approach. The development brings together three distinct concepts Oasis de Sol, Rumbo Perú, and 24/7 Grab & Go, designed to respond to different moments of the passenger journey. RECOGNITION FOR SERVICE EXCELLENCE AT SANTIAGO AIRPORT
Excellence in service was formally recognized at Santiago Airport through a certification awarded by AENOR to Morpho Travel Experience. The distinction reflects strong operational processes, customer service standards, and attention to detail within high-traffic airport environments. Quality, in this context, is expressed through consistency, efficiency, and the everyday execution of service across passenger touchpoints.

UNVEILING INNOVATIVE COMMERCIAL SPACES AT SANTIAGO AIRPORT
Morpho Travel Experience announced the opening of two new commercial spaces—Plaza Chile and Plaza Central—at Arturo Merino Benítez International Airport in Santiago. Located in the central connector of Terminal 2, these spaces mark a new milestone in the travel experience for departing passengers.
